- The distance between Dewar Lakes, Nt, Canada and Goodland, Ks, Usa is approximately 3,733 km or 2,320 mi.
- To reach Dewar Lakes, Nt in this distance one would set out from Goodland, Ks bearing 19.5°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Dewar Lakes, Nt bearing 45.2° or NE .
- Dewar Lakes, Nt has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Goodland, Ks has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Dewar Lakes, Nt is in or near the polar desert biome whereas Goodland, Ks is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 23.6 °C (42.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.9 °C (12.4°F) more in Dewar Lakes, Nt.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 199.8 mm (7.9 in) less which is equivalent to 199.8 l/m² (4.9 US gal/ft²) or 1,998,000 l/ha (213,599 US gal/ac) less. About 4/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 29.1° lower in Dewar Lakes, Nt than in Goodland, Ks.
